interpose
「interpose」的意思
v. 提出(异议等);使插入;使干涉;干预;调停
v.提出
「interpose」的用法
interpose插入,干预,介于两者之间 - 在对话中插入自己的观点
「interpose」的例句
She interposed herself between the two disputing parties.
她把自己插在两个争执的人之间。
The government interposed its authority to resolve the conflict.
政府介入以解决冲突。
He interposed a piece of wood between the door and the frame.
他在门和框之间插了一块木头。
The editor interposed a note in the article.
编辑在文章中插入了一条注释。
She interposed her hand between them to stop them from fighting.
她把手插在他们之间阻止他们打架。
The lawyer interposed on behalf of his client.
律师为他的客户出面。
She interposed herself between the two sisters to prevent them from fighting.
她插在两个姐妹之间以防止她们打架。
The judge interposed to clarify a point in the trial.
法官介入澄清审判中的一个问题。
He interposed a comment in the conversation.
他在对话中插入了一条评论。
The teacher interposed to explain a difficult concept.
老师介入解释一个难懂的概念。
